So nurses should know how to protect themselves, their patients, and their work environment against toxic effect of chemotherapy. Aim of this study was carried out to examine the effect of chemotherapy safety protocol for oncology nurses on their protective measure practices. Research questions are: What is the effect of chemotherapy safety protocol for oncology nurses on knowledge about protective measures practice for chemotherapy handling and administration? What is the effect of chemotherapy safety protocol for oncology nurses on their protective measures practice? Design: A quasi- experimental research design was utilized. Setting: This study was conducted in the medical department at Benha University Hospital and National Cancer Institute at Cairo University. Sample of this study composed of 45 nurse who are dealing with chemotherapy drugs (10) nurses from Benha University Hospital and (35) nurses from National Cancer Institute at Cairo University. Two data collection tools were used: First tool: Assessment questionnaire sheet. Second tool: Observational checklist for nursing practice. Results of the study showed that statistical significant improvement in to nurse’s knowledge and practice after implementing chemotherapy safety protocol. Conclusion: there is a positive effect of chemotherapy safety protocol on nurse’s knowledge and practice about chemotherapy. Recommendation: chemotherapy safety protocol should be revised, updated, and available in oncology unit in both Arabic and English language.
